Introduction

The GPRS Metering Block is a cellular-connected wiring hub engineered for remote meter reading and Internet of Things (IoT) power monitoring. It embeds an industrial-grade GPRS/4G communication unit that pushes real-time data to the cloud and accepts remote commands, all without relying on fixed-line network infrastructure. The block enables intelligent, wireless, and dependable connections for energy meters in locations such as rural transformer districts, overseas Advanced Metering Infrastructure (AMI) rollouts, large industrial consumer monitoring sites, and photovoltaic plant data collection points. By automating data retrieval at minute-level intervals and supporting remote load switching, it slashes manual reading costs, boosts operational visibility, and facilitates demand-side management.

Core Capabilities

  • Integrated cellular connectivity – Houses a multi-mode 2G/3G/4G module that functions anywhere cellular coverage exists, eliminating the need for wired broadband.
  • Flexible, near real-time reporting – Upload intervals are user-configurable, reaching down to 15 minutes, with a field-verified data delivery rate exceeding 99%.
  • Remote switching control – Accepts trip and close commands for load shedding, prepaid disconnection, and reconnection, enabling true remote management.
  • Outage-resilient data handling – Automatically buffers readings locally for up to 30 days when the network drops, then forwards them once connectivity returns.
  • Exceptional electrical performance – Ultra-low initial contact resistance of ≤0.35 mΩ limits thermal rise and prevents meter burnout; dielectric strength of ≥2.5 kV assures insulation integrity under voltage stress.
  • Live meter exchange – An integrated bypass circuit supports hot-swap replacement without interrupting supply.
  • Weatherized enclosure – Rated IP65 for complete dust ingress protection and resistance to low-pressure water jets, making it suitable for exposed outdoor sites.
  • Broad protocol compatibility – Natively speaks DL/T645, Modbus RTU, and IEC 60870-5-104 for seamless integration into existing SCADA, billing, and energy management platforms.
  • Extreme climate tolerance – Operates reliably from -40°C to +85°C, with a standby power draw under 0.5 W and a peak below 2 W.

Technical Specifications

 

Communication module Integrated GPRS/4G with automatic fallback to 3G/2G
Network support GSM, GPRS, EDGE, UMTS, LTE; frequency bands regionally configurable
Antenna connection SMA female port, external antenna provided
SIM interface Standard format, customer-provided or factory pre-installed
Data upload Configurable period, minimum 15 minutes; typical success rate ≥99%
Local storage Retains 30 days of readings during network outages
Remote control Supports trip/close for load management and prepaid applications
System compatibility Single phase, three-phase three-wire, three-phase four-wire
Rated insulation voltage 400 V / 690 V AC
Rated current 10 A – 120 A (customizable)
Short-time withstand current 5 kA / 1 s
Initial contact resistance ≤0.35 mΩ
Dielectric strength ≥2.5 kV / 1 min
Protection rating IP65 (standard)
Operating temperature -40 °C to +85 °C
Power consumption Standby <0.5 W, peak <2 W
Compliance IEC 60999-1, GB/T 14048.7, CE, FCC, RoHS
